在现代开发环境中,Unix系统因其稳定性与灵活性成为许多程序员的首选。高效搭建Unix系统不仅能提升开发效率,还能减少后期维护成本。
选择合适的发行版是关键。Ubuntu、Debian和Arch Linux等都具有良好的社区支持和丰富的软件包,可根据项目需求和个人偏好进行选择。
AI绘图结果,仅供参考
安装过程中,建议优先配置基础工具链,如GCC、Make和Git。这些工具能直接支持代码编译与版本管理,为后续开发打下坚实基础。
使用Shell脚本自动化重复任务可以大幅提升工作效率。例如,通过编写部署脚本或环境初始化脚本,减少手动操作带来的错误与时间浪费。
合理设置环境变量和别名也是优化流程的重要手段。通过自定义.bashrc或.zshrc文件,可以快速访问常用命令和路径,提高操作便捷性。
定期更新系统和软件包有助于保持安全性和兼容性。使用包管理器如apt或pacman,能够轻松完成这一任务。
•养成良好的文档习惯,记录配置过程和关键步骤,便于团队协作和未来参考。